1. Create a DIY Clothespin Wreath

One of the most popular and eye-catching clothespin crafts is a wreath made entirely from clips.
How to make it:

  • Grab a wire wreath frame and a pack (or two) of wooden clothespins.
  • Clip them around the frame, tightly side by side.
  • Paint or stain them to match the season—red and green for the holidays, pastels for spring, or a neutral tone for year-round charm.
  • Add a ribbon or small sign in the center and hang it on your door.

It’s easy, inexpensive, and looks amazing from the curb.


2. Display a Seasonal Banner

Use clothespins to hang a seasonal or personalized banner across your door.
Try this:

  • String twine or jute cord across a decorative hook or over-the-door hanger.
  • Clip on seasonal flags, letter cutouts (like “WELCOME” or “FALL”), or mini paper signs.
  • Swap out the elements as holidays and seasons change—clothespins make switching decorations effortless.
